Have you ever experienced moments where, despite knowing you are in physical safety, your chest tightens, your breathing turns shallow, and your mind races through catastrophic worst-case scenarios? Or conversely, times when you feel so emotionally numb, fatigued, and checked out that even answering a simple text message feels like lifting a boulder?
These are not character flaws or mental weaknesses. They are biological shifts orchestrated by your 10th cranial nerve-the Vagus Nerve. According to Dr. Stephen Porges' groundbreaking Polyvagal Theory, our autonomic nervous system operates not as a simple on/off switch, but through a hierarchical three-tiered ladder.

The 3 Autonomic States of Polyvagal Theory
1. **Ventral Vagal (Social Engagement & Safety)**: The most evolutionarily recent branch. Heart rate variability is high, digestion is active, facial muscles are relaxed, and you feel grounded, curious, and connected. 2. **Sympathetic (Mobilization & Fight-or-Flight)**: Activated when your neuroception senses challenge or danger. Adrenaline surges, pupils dilate, breathing quickens, and you experience anxiety, anger, or frantic multitasking. 3. **Dorsal Vagal (Immobilization & Freeze)**: The primitive reptilian defense. When stress becomes overwhelming, your system initiates an emergency shutdown: severe lethargy, brain fog, dissociation, shame, and feeling 'invisible'.
Immediate Somatic Vagal Regulation Drills
Because the vagus nerve is 80% afferent (sending sensory data upward from the viscera to the brain), you cannot 'think' your way out of dysregulation. You must use bodily somatic levers: - **If In Sympathetic Alarm**: Practice extended-exhalation breathwork (such as the [Stanford Physiological Sigh](/tools/breathwork)) or bilateral sensory tapping to signal safety to the brainstem. - **If In Dorsal Freeze**: Avoid high-intensity meditation which can worsen dissociation. Instead, activate gentle vestibular movement: rock side to side, splash cold water on your cheeks, or do our [5-4-3-2-1 Sensory Grounding Lab](/tools/grounding).
